&#039;&#039;&#039;Dawn&#039;s Pachirisu&#039;&#039;&#039; (Japanese: &#039;&#039;&#039;ヒカリのパチリス&#039;&#039;&#039; &#039;&#039;Hikari&#039;s Pachirisu&#039;&#039;) was the third [[Pokémon]] [[captured Pokémon|caught]] by [[Dawn (anime)|Dawn]] in &#039;&#039;[[DP019|Twice Smitten, Once Shy]]&#039;&#039;. Its voice actress in both English and Japanese is 西村ちなみ &#039;&#039;[[Chinami Nishimura]]&#039;&#039;.&lt;br /&gt;
[[Image:Pachirisu-anime.jpg|left|thumb|220px|Pachirisu getting ready for battle.]]&lt;br /&gt;
Pachirisu has a very hyperactive personality. It loves to have fun with Dawn and her other Pokémon.  It also tends to give Dawn a bad hair day by using {{m|Discharge}}. Dawn felt that she had failed Pachirisu as a [[Pokémon trainer|trainer]] because of its behaviour and temporarily released it. A while later she realized that she made a mistake and went back to get it only to find that [[Jessie]] already had set her sights on the electric squirrel. However it managed to defeat [[Team Rocket]] and Dawn recaptured it.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Pachirisu seems to be a bit of a con artist.  For a moment it appeared to want to join Jessie and left with her.  However this was only to get the spray bottle from her that had the formula in it that would release Dawn and the others from Team Rocket&#039;s sticky trap. This also shows that Pachirisu is a lot smarter than it seems.&lt;br /&gt;

&#039;&#039;&#039;Umbreon&#039;&#039;&#039; ([[List of Japanese Pokémon names|Japanese]]: ブラッキー &#039;&#039;Blacky&#039;&#039;) is a {{t|Dark}}-type Pokémon.  It evolves from {{p|Eevee}}.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
=Biology=&lt;br /&gt;
==Physiology== &lt;br /&gt;
Umbreon is the Pokémon that Eevee evolves into when it has gained a complete trust of its trainer at night. It has a black body with yellow bands on its ears and tail.  Umbreon&#039;s forehead and legs have yellow rings on them.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Gender differences===&lt;br /&gt;
None.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Special abilities===&lt;br /&gt;
Umbreon can spray a poisonous sweat whenever it gets agitated.  As a {{t|Dark}}-type Pokémon, Umbreon can learn several moves with various disruptive effects, such as {{M|Taunt}} or {{M|Snatch}}. Despite its appearance, Umbreon is a Pokémon of strong endurance.  Since Umbreon is a fully evolved Pokémon, it can learn {{M|Hyper Beam}} and {{M|Giga Impact}}.&lt;br /&gt;

&#039;&#039;&#039;Zangoose&#039;&#039;&#039; ([[List of Japanese Pokémon names|Japanese]]: &#039;&#039;&#039;ザングース&#039;&#039;&#039; &#039;&#039;Zangoose&#039;&#039;) is a {{t|Normal}}-type Pokémon. It is well-known for its ongoing feud against {{p|Seviper}}.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
=Biology=&lt;br /&gt;
==Physiology== &lt;br /&gt;
===Gender differences===&lt;br /&gt;
None.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Special abilities===&lt;br /&gt;
Zangoose&#039;s {{a|Immunity}} ability makes it immune to [[status ailment#Poison|poison]]. This is possibly an evolution that was developed over time to deal with the fangs and tail of its nemesis, {{p|Seviper}}.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Behavior==&lt;br /&gt;
Zangoose are bitter enemies with Seviper, the two will battle each other to the bitter end. It is suggested this rivalry has lasted since the beginning of time.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Habitat==&lt;br /&gt;
[[Image:Grassland.gif|right|frame|[[List of Pokémon by habitat#Grassland Pokémon|Grassland Pokémon]]]]&lt;br /&gt;
Unknown, though this Pokémon is found on [[Route 114]] in [[Hoenn]], so presumably grasslands with sparse trees and mountains.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Diet==&lt;br /&gt;
&#039;&#039;Main article: [[Pokémon food]]&#039;&#039;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
=In the anime=&lt;br /&gt;
[[Image:ChimcharZangoose.PNG|thumb|right|[[Ash&#039;s Chimchar|Paul&#039;s Chimchar]] surrounded by a group of Zangoose.]]&lt;br /&gt;
Zangoose first appeared in &#039;&#039;[[AG048|Zig Zag Zangoose]]&#039;&#039; under the control of [[Nicolai]].&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Another Zangoose appeared in the [[Pokémon Mystery Dungeon 2 (anime)|Pokémon Mystery Dungeon 2]] special as the leader of Team Razor Wind.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
In [[DP052|&#039;&#039;Smells Like Team Spirit&#039;&#039;]], it is discovered that [[Paul]] found [[Ash&#039;s Chimchar|Chimchar]] being attacked by a group of Zangoose.  Because of the amazing power it used fighting the Zangoose, Paul decided to capture it.  Later, Chimchar was to fight another Zangoose and nearly lost to it. &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
In [[DP053]] another group of Zangoose appeared before [[Team Rocket]] and fought with [[Jessie]]&#039;s [[Jessie&#039;s Seviper|Seviper]]. Later, Chimchar obtained the courage to defeat them.&lt;br /&gt;

&lt;div&gt;&#039;&#039;&#039;Jubilife TV&#039;&#039;&#039; (Japanese: &#039;&#039;&#039;テレビコトブキ&#039;&#039;&#039; &#039;&#039;TV Kotobuki&#039;&#039;) is a [[wp:television station|television station]] headquartered in [[Jubilife City]], [[Sinnoh]]. Its broadcasts reach residents across the region, spreading information far and wide.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
The headquarters is also home to a [[time|daily]] lottery, where, depending on how much the drawn number matches the [[Trainer ID number]] of [[Pokémon]] owned by the drawing {{pkmn|Trainer}}, he or she may win a new backdrop for [[Pokémon Super Contest|Super Contests]], a [[PP Up]], an [[Exp. Share]], a [[Max Revive]], or even, if the numbers match exactly, a [[Master Ball]].&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
On the second floor, Trainers can dress up their Pokémon using their [[Accessories]]. On the third floor, players can see various records set by those they have mixed records with. Additionally, a man on the third floor allows the player to activate [[Mystery Gift]]. &lt;br /&gt;

==Programs==&lt;br /&gt;
===Trend Tracker Show===&lt;br /&gt;
====Pokémon Photo Rating====&lt;br /&gt;
Rates the pictures on the second floor of Jubilife TV.&lt;br /&gt;
====Berry Lookout====&lt;br /&gt;
This program features the [[Berry Professor]] going out to a [[route]] or [[city]] in which [[Berry|Berries]] can be planted. This can serve as a reminder as to where Berry trees are growing, if there are any. If there are none, of course, he will be disappointed and encourage viewers to plant Berries.&lt;br /&gt;
====Matchup Channel====&lt;br /&gt;
The Matchup Channel is a short segment about how [[Damage modification|effective]] one [[type]] of [[move]] is against a specific type of Pokémon.&lt;br /&gt;
====On-the-spot weather====&lt;br /&gt;
Helena tells the weather in one of Sinnoh&#039;s many locations. This program is also aired on Sinnoh Now.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Trainer Research===&lt;br /&gt;
Reporters around Sinnoh sometimes ask people like you to allow them to interview you. Here&#039;s where those interviews turn up.&lt;br /&gt;
====The [[Pokétch]] Watch====&lt;br /&gt;
The Pokétch Watch is about the [[player]]&#039;s favorite Pokétch app. It is activated by talking to the reporter in the headquarters of the Pokétch Company.&lt;br /&gt;
====Amity Square Watch====&lt;br /&gt;
A reporter talks of how a Trainer walked with their Pokémon in Amity Square, what Pokémon it was, what the last item the Pokémon picked up was, and what the Trainer and Pokémon&#039;s feelings together were. Activated by talking to a reporter in one of the entrances to Amity Square after having taken a walk there.&lt;br /&gt;
====Street Corner Personality Checkup====&lt;br /&gt;
A reporter attempts to determine what a Trainer&#039;s personality is from their favorite type. Activated by talking to a reporter in a house in Canalave.&lt;br /&gt;
====Your Pokémon Corner====&lt;br /&gt;
An interviewer reports what a Trainer thinks of the Pokémon at the front of their party. Activated by talking to the reporter in the Pokémon Fan Club.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Rack &#039;Em Up Records===&lt;br /&gt;
Hosted by Serge and Tanya, this show looks at records achieved and broken by Trainers. Serge explains the record broken, and Tanya naively comments on what she understands it to be.&lt;br /&gt;
The various record-breaking achievements broadcast here include:&lt;br /&gt;
====Berry Master====&lt;br /&gt;
Reported when a player grows the maximum amount of berries on one plant. Tanya thinks that the Trainer is gluttonously eating them.&lt;br /&gt;
====Trap-busting master====&lt;br /&gt;
Activated when the Trainer disarms traps in [[the Underground]]. Lists the number of Traps disarmed and the last Trap disarmed before the player surfaced. Tanya is very enthusiastic about this.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
====Slots-winner====&lt;br /&gt;
Activated by winning coins in [[Veilstone City]]&#039;s [[Veilstone Game Corner|Game Corner]]. Tanya may mistake slots for slops, and talks about {{p|Spoink}} and {{p|Grumpig}}. Lists the number of coins that the player started out with and the number of coins they ended up with.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
====Capture the Flag====&lt;br /&gt;
Reports on how many flags a Trainer stole (Tanya: &amp;quot;Isn&#039;t that greedy?&amp;quot;) in the Underground session before surfacing. Is activated by playing Capture the Flag with a friend.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
====Battle Tower====&lt;br /&gt;
Reports on the latest {{si|Battle Tower}} record. In case of a [[double battle]] record, Tanya thinks that the Trainer hasn&#039;t got the guts for entering the single battle challenge. Serge, however, thinks the opposite.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===A Trainer&#039;s Day===&lt;br /&gt;
A program that offers unique looks into the daily lives of Trainers.&lt;br /&gt;
====What&#039;s [[Fishing]]? Trainers with Rods====&lt;br /&gt;
The MC says what fishing rod a Trainer used, what Pokémon he or she caught, and gives the Trainer a score from 1 to 100.&lt;br /&gt;
====Planting and Watering Show====&lt;br /&gt;
A berry plant a Trainer grew is judged by the Berry Guru based on how many berries the plant bore.  He will give advice if the plant did not give over 2 berries.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Pokémon Battle Watch===&lt;br /&gt;
On Pokémon Battle Watch, the MC does &amp;quot;in-depth analyses of hot-blooded battling Trainers!&amp;quot;&lt;br /&gt;
====Rate That Name Change====&lt;br /&gt;
An appraiser rates a Pokémon&#039;s new nickname. They list an attribute to the name change (becoming speedier, smelling nicer, etc.) but list detriments (Which is always becoming mired in bogs) too. Activated by changing a nickname using [[Eterna City]]&#039;s [[Name Rater]].&lt;br /&gt;
====Special News Report: Finding Hidden Items====&lt;br /&gt;
This program, unlikes most others, is not named, and is called a special news bulletin. It is activated by finding a hidden item, and reports how the Trainer appeared to be furtive and scanned the area often, finding a hidden item in the process.&lt;br /&gt;
====Happy-Happy Egg Club====&lt;br /&gt;
Reports an egg hatching and where it was hatched, as well as the species. Activated by hatching an egg.&lt;br /&gt;
====Catch That Pokémon Show====&lt;br /&gt;
Using Pokémon&#039;s [[Gotta catch &#039;em all!|old motto]], a DJ reports how a Trainer &amp;quot;caught our eye with a dandy of a catch&amp;quot;, what Pokémon was caught, and how many [[Poké Ball]]s were used (or, alternately, how the Trainer completely failed at catching the Pokémon).&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Battling Trainers===&lt;br /&gt;
====[[Battle Tower (Sinnoh)|Battle Tower]] Corner====&lt;br /&gt;
Reports a Trainer&#039;s winning streak in Battle Tower and a one-word phrase from the Trainer&#039;s vocabulary about it. Activated by talking to a reporter after battling in Battle Tower.&lt;br /&gt;
====Contest Hall Report====&lt;br /&gt;
A coordinator is interviewed about the contest they have just participated in, and what there feelings are about it. Activated by talking to a reporter after participating in a contest.&lt;br /&gt;
====Three Cheers for Poffin Corner====&lt;br /&gt;
The Poffin Maniac rates Poffin. Activated by making Poffin.&lt;br /&gt;
====Right On Photo Corner====&lt;br /&gt;
The MC praises the player&#039;s photo that they have hung up on the second floor of Jubilife TV. They also ask the player their thoughts behind said photo. Activated by talking to a reporter after creating a photo.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Sinnoh News Net===&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Sinnoh Now===&lt;br /&gt;
{{main|Sinnoh Now}}&lt;br /&gt;
Sinnoh Now tells about current events in Sinnoh. A variety of information can be obtained from it.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
====Swarm News Flash====&lt;br /&gt;
A news flash airs in which the reporter says the location of that days swarm and what Pokémon is swarming. Only airs after the player obtains the [[National Dex]].&lt;br /&gt;
====Discovering Groups====&lt;br /&gt;
A reporter comments on a player&#039;s group and uses a [[type]] to describe it. Activated by talking to an [[Cool Trainer|Ace Trainer]] in Jubilife and starting a group.&lt;br /&gt;
====Pokémon Research Corner====&lt;br /&gt;
A researcher examines a wild Pokémon, discovering its [[held item]] and getting his finger scratched in the process.&lt;br /&gt;

&#039;&#039;&#039;Pidgeot&#039;&#039;&#039; ([[List of Japanese Pokémon names|Japanese]]: ピジョット &#039;&#039;Pigeot&#039;&#039;)  is a {{2t|Normal|Flying}}-type Pokémon. It is the fully evolved form of {{p|Pidgey}}, one of the most common Pokémon in the [[Generation I]] and [[Generation II]] games.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Pidgeot can come with the [[Ability]] {{A|Keen Eye}}, which prevents accuracy reduction, or the [[Ability]] {{A|Tangled Feet}}, which increases evasion when Pidgeot is confused. Pidgeot evolves from {{p|Pidgeotto}} starting at level 36.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
=Biology=&lt;br /&gt;
==Physiology==&lt;br /&gt;
Pidgeot bares striking resemblance to {{P|Pidgeotto}}; however, Pidgeot is noticeably larger than is pre-evolution. Its plumage tends to be larger and glossier. The feathers on its head-crest are nearly as long as its body, and are yellow and red. Its tail feathers are red colored. Like its previous evolutions, its underbelly is a tan color, and it has black markings around its eyes.  &lt;br /&gt;
===Gender differences===&lt;br /&gt;
None.&lt;br /&gt;
===Special abilities===&lt;br /&gt;
Pidgeot is a powerful flier, capable of creating whirlwinds strong enough to bend trees. It can reach speeds of Mach 2.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Behavior==&lt;br /&gt;
Pidgeot are normally calm and confident in their abilities. It has many powerful attacks, and beautiful plumage, making it a popular choice for skilled trainers. &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Habitat==&lt;br /&gt;
[[Image:Forest.gif|right|frame|[[List of Pokémon by habitat#Forest Pokémon|Forest Pokémon]]]]&lt;br /&gt;
Pidgeot typically dwell in forests with thick growth and large trees.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Diet==&lt;br /&gt;
&#039;&#039;Main article: [[Pokémon food]]&#039;&#039;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Pidgeot seems to primarily subsist on a diet of fish and {{t|Water}}-type Pokémon which it fishes out of the water using its high speed and keen senses.  However, like all Pokémon, it is also capable of surviving by eating apples and berries.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
=In the anime=&lt;br /&gt;
[[Image:Ash_pidgeot.jpg|thumb|right|[[Ash&#039;s Pidgeot]]]][[Ash Ketchum]] had a [[Ash&#039;s Pidgeot|Pidgeot]] that he captured as a Pidgeotto early in the series. After a single battle with an aggressive {{p|Fearow}}, Pidgeot left Ash&#039;s party to watch over a local flock of Pidgey and Pidgeotto. Ash promised to return for it someday, but so far he has not kept that promise.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
In &#039;&#039;[[Mewtwo Strikes Back]]&#039;&#039;, a Pidgeot was captured and cloned by {{p|Mewtwo}}. It was referred to as a Pidgeotto due to a dubbing error.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
A Pidgeot belonging to [[Rudy]] made a cameo appearance in &#039;&#039;[[EP103|Misty Meets Her Match]]&#039;&#039;.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
[[Falkner]] of the [[Violet City]] [[Gym]] owns a Pidgeot.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
In &#039;&#039;[[EP274|Hoenn Alone]]&#039;&#039;, an [[Officer Jenny]] used a Pidgeot to help locate [[Ash&#039;s Pikachu]] after it was stolen by [[Team Rocket]].&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
A Pidgeot is used in [[PokéRinger]] Contest. &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
A Pidgeot was owned by [[Sir Aaron]] in &#039;&#039;[[Lucario and the Mystery of Mew]]&#039;&#039;.  Also, {{p|Mew}} transformed into a Pidgeot in the movie.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
One is also used by the [[coordinator]] [[Solidad]].&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
=In the manga=&lt;br /&gt;
In [[Pokémon Special]], {{Special|Green}} owns a Pidgeot that was one of the earliest members of his team. It now resides in the Viridian Gym as one of its defenders.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
In [[Pokémon Zensho]], [[Shigeru (Zensho)|Shigeru]] had a Pidgeot he used to attack [[Satoshi (Zensho)|Satoshi]] while he was flying on his {{p|Charizard}}.&lt;br /&gt;
